Understanding the Units: Pounds vs. Kilograms

The pound (lb) is an imperial unit of mass primarily used in the United States for body weight and fitness tracking. One avoirdupois pound equals exactly0.45359237 kilograms. The kilogram (kg), the base unit of mass in the International System of Units (SI), is standard worldwide for scientific, medical, and most international fitness contexts.

Key differences:How to Gain 20 Pounds of Muscle and Convert to kg

  • Pound (lb):Defined as 0.45359237 kg; common in U.S. gyms for scales and progress logs.
  • Kilogram (kg):Exactly 1 kg = 2.20462262 lbs; used in Olympic lifting standards, nutrition guidelines (e.g., protein per kg body weight), and equipment like barbells.

The direct conversion formula is:

kg = lbs × 0.45359237

Or inversely:

lbs = kg × 2.20462262

Step-by-Step Example: Converting 20 Pounds of Muscle Gain

Let's convert a 20-pound muscle gain goal to kilograms.

  1. Identify the value:20 lbs (target muscle mass increase).
  2. Apply the formula:kg = 20 × 0.45359237.
  3. Calculate:20 × 0.45359237 = 9.0718474 kg (round to 9.07 kg for practicality).
  4. Verify:Use 9.07 kg × 2.20462262 ≈ 20 lbs to confirm.

Practical example in fitness:If your current body weight is 160 lbs (72.57 kg), a goal to gain 20 lbs of muscle brings you to 180 lbs total (81.65 kg). Track weekly weigh-ins and convert to kg for protocols like 1.6–2.2 grams of protein per kg of body weight daily.

Real-World Applications and Common Mistakes

In strength training, barbells are marked in kg (e.g., a 20 kg plate = 44.09 lbs), requiring conversions for American lifters. Nutrition plans often specify macros per kg, such as creatine at 0.03 g/kg or carbs at 4–7 g/kg during bulking for muscle gain. Engineers modeling human performance might convert anthropometric data, while researchers compare studies across unit systems.

Daily uses include:

  • Converting body weight for apps or wearables set to metric.
  • Adjusting dumbbell selections abroad (e.g., 50 lbs = 22.68 kg).
  • Scaling recipes for meal preps targeting surplus calories for hypertrophy.

Common mistakes to avoid:

  • Using approximate factors like 1 lb = 0.45 kg (error: ~0.8% off; 20 lbs = 9 kg vs. accurate 9.07 kg).
  • Confusing pound-mass (lbm for body composition) with pound-force (lbf, irrelevant here).
  • Forgetting to convert total body weight when calculating per-kg metrics, leading to under- or overdosing.
  • Not accounting for rounding in long-term tracking (cumulative errors over 20 lbs).
  • For precision, always use the exact factor or a reliable calculator.
